Key Responsibilities Policy Leadership & Research
- Lead TBI's research programme on geoeconomics and digital assets.
- Develop original policy papers, reports and strategic analysis on digital assets, stable coins, tokenisation and sovereign digital financial infrastructure.
- Assess how emerging financial technologies are reshaping geopolitical competition, monetary sovereignty and international finance.
- Translate complex economic and technological developments into practical policy recommendations for governments.
- Advise political leaders, ministers and senior government officials on digital finance policy and strategic implications.
- Support governments in understanding policy choices relating to sovereign digital financial infrastructure.
- Develop briefing materials and policy recommendations for senior decision-makers.
